On Sunday, 27 August, a colourful festival, Yafina Fest, dedicated to the 32nd anniversary of Ukraine's independence, took place in the village of Dubove in Tyachiv region on the square in front of the house of culture.

The event was aimed at raising funds for the needs of the Armed Forces of Ukraine by promoting the authenticity and tourist attractiveness of the hromada, the Dubivska hromada reported.

The festive event began with the "Prayer for Ukraine" performed by the Dubove Lyceum Choir (director: P.M. Tsuber) and the Ukrainian Anthem.

Young artists, singers and dancers of the community continued the celebration. The concert programme, full of interesting and original performances, was prepared by lyceum, gymnasium and art school students together with their mentors, as well as members of the Youth Council and groups from the cultural centres of Krasna and Dubove villages. Guests from the Bedevlyanska community, who joined the Yafina Fest festival for the first time, also presented musical greetings to the audience.

The event was hosted by the artistic director of the Dubove House of Culture, the chairman of the Youth Council Vitaliy Gorbey and a member of the Youth Council Viktoria Kustrio.

A charity fair was held on the square in parallel with the concert. Groups of kindergartens, entrepreneurs and skilful hostesses from the community presented delicacies with jafins (blueberries), the symbol of the festival. The gastronomic kaleidoscope was represented by a variety of cakes, pastries, pies, sandwiches, pizza and sushi with mountain berries, the proceeds from which will be used for the needs of the Armed Forces of Ukraine.

The square also featured an exhibition of works by teachers from the School of Art, as well as presentations by the Kalynivka Lyceum and the Zakarpattia Polytechnic Vocational College.

At the end of the event, the village head Denis Kaganets presented letters of thanks and certificates to the teams and participants of the festival, as well as to volunteers and NGOs that actively support the military and help the Armed Forces of Ukraine.
